<p>NetherRealm Studios announced its next game, <a href="http://ift.tt/1VP1jA1">Injustice 2</a>, prior to E3, but it looks like we haven&#8217;t heard the last about <a href="http://ift.tt/1rXMBUE">Mortal Kombat X</a>. Creator Ed Boon took to <a href="https://twitter.com/noobde/status/744990195473387520">Twitter</a> to, once again, tease all of his fans with promises of news on the latest Mortal Kombat.</p>

<p>Boon&#8217;s tweet features strangely capitalized letters, which when pulled out and put together, spell out, &quot;EVO.&quot; Mortal Kombat X is part of next month&#8217;s Evo Championship Series, so it&#8217;s likely we&#8217;ll hear something new about the game then.</p>
<p>We don&#8217;t know what this &quot;news&quot; could be, though I would advise against getting your hopes up. There have been rumors about a third pack of DLC characters, but it could very well be esports focused. It could also be about the mobile game tie-in, which <a href="http://ift.tt/28KmZwU">received a large update recently</a>, or something outside video games altogether, like <a href="http://ift.tt/28NfPVS">this Mortal Kombat X beer</a>. GameSpot will keep you updated on whatever the news is.</p>
<p>If the announcement was new DLC, it&#8217;s likely that it wouldn&#8217;t make it to <a href="http://ift.tt/1e8dJIN">PC</a>. The<a href="http://ift.tt/1NkDSFt"> second Kombat Pack and XL Edition skipped the platform altogether</a>.</p>
